1 Kings 7:19

And the chapiters that were upon the top of the pillars were of lily work in the porch, four cubits.

Cross-reference

1 Kings 7:22 confirms the capitals were of lily-work, echoing the description of the capitals in 7:19.

1 Kings 7:26 Related theme

1 Kings 7:26 compares the brim of the molten sea to a lily blossom, using the same flower imagery as the capitals.

1 Kings 6:18 Related theme

1 Kings 6:18 mentions carved gourds and open flowers in the temple woodwork, similar floral decoration as the lily-work capitals.

1 Kings 6:32–35 Related theme

1 Kings 6:32-35 describes doors carved with palm trees and open flowers, continuing the plant motifs seen in the lily-work capitals.
